What’s in the size of a diamond ring? Plenty, apparently. 

We came across this story on 22 December 2015, where a man in Chengdu, China, planned an elaborate proposal for his girlfriend with dancers, videographers, the works.

The best part? She was touched by the whole performance! Until she caught a glimpse of the rock… which didn’t match up to her expectations.

In an alleged phone conversation she had with her friend afterwards, she claimed the 1-carat ring wasn’t worthy of her. Say what?


Photo: CEN

Perhaps if she checked out much one of those sparklers are worth (see how much a 1-carat diamond ring might cost, here), she might have changed her mind.

The ring might not have looked big enough, but if it was a highly graded gem based on the 4Cs, which jewellers use to evalute each diamond, it can easily be worth $40,000!

So. Was it his loss? Not as much as hers, we think.
